linux操作系统中的vmstat指令是用于检查Linux虚拟内存性能的一个工具,它能够显示内存使用情况,进程调度情况,虚拟机总线等信息。该指令功能强大,使用方便,常用于检查Linux系统性能,以便进行相关优化。
vmstat指令用于显示类似/ proc / stat文件内容的内存和CPU使用信息。它还提供了系统I/O,Context-switches,Interrupts等的相关信息。vmstat的用法非常简单,只需在终端输入命令即可:
`vmstat`
上面的指令会列出最近几秒内的内存/ CPU信息,可以使用以下指令检查每隔指定秒数的vmstat信息:
`vmstat [秒s]`
vmstat的输出信息包括procs,memory,swap,io,system,cpu和disk五大部分信息,简要说明如下:
1. Procs:进程信息,包括活动进程数,处于不可中断状态的进程数,就绪进程数和任务数等;
2. Memory:内存使用情况,包括剩余内存,已使用的缓冲空间,缓冲使用比率,缓冲空间,缓冲与缓冲使用比率,已分配的内存等;
3. Swap:交换空间使用情况,包括剩余交换空间,交换空间总大小,使用情况,使用比率等;
4. IO:I / O传输信息,包括读入数据大小,写入数据大小,读取请求数,写入请求数,等待输入输出请求等;
5. System:上下文切换信息,包括总上下文切换次数,每秒上下文切换次数,每毫秒中断次数,每毫秒的上下文切换次数;
6. CPU:每秒CPU情况,CPU使用情况,usr比率,sys比率,idle比率等;
7. Disk:磁盘读写信息,包括单位时间内读取的数据大小,写入的数据大小,磁盘活动次数,等待次数,磁盘平均访问时间等。
因此,用户可以通过vmstat指令,获取各种系统性能信息,如内存使用、CPU使用、系统I / O、Context-switches、Interrupts等,从而进行系统优化,提高系统性能。
香港云服务器机房,创新互联(www.cdcxhl.com)专业云服务器厂商,回大陆优化带宽,安全/稳定/低延迟.创新互联助力企业出海业务,提供一站式解决方案。香港服务器-免备案低延迟-双向CN2+BGP极速互访!
分享名称:利用Linuxvmstat指令检查系统性能(linuxvmstat)
网页路径:http://www.csdahua.cn/qtweb/news2/442752.html
网站建设、网络推广公司-快上网,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 快上网